Railway Recruitment Board: The city where the candidate’s exam would be held is the only information provided on this city intimation slip. The entrance card or hall ticket will include the exam center’s full address later.

Notice from the Railway Board:

Candidates were notified by the Railway Recruitment Board (RRB) that the Advance City Intimation Slip, which contains information on the city in which they must appear for the RRB Assistant Loco Pilot (ALP CBT 2) exam, would only be sent out ten days prior to the exam day.

Official information states that candidates who have registered will receive an SMS when the city slip link is activated. The candidate’s registered mobile number will receive this SMS. Following receipt of the information, candidates must go to the RRB website and submit the necessary data to view their city slip.

Only the city where the candidate’s exam will be held will be mentioned on this city notification slip. The admit card or hall ticket will include the exam center’s complete address later.

The Railway Recruitment Board has not yet made the RRB ALP CBT 2 exam schedule public. This government exam will be used to fill 9,970 positions in total. There will be several stages to this computer-based test (CBT), including CBT 1, CBT 2, document verification, and a medical examination. A candidate must pass each phase in order to pass this exam.

According to the official announcement, “Selection in RRB is based on Computer Based Test (CBT) and recruitment is done only on the basis of merit of the candidates.”

How to Check Assistant Loco Pilot CBT 2 Mock Test-

  1. Start by visiting rrbcdg.gov.in, the official website.
  2. Next, navigate to the part on the home page that says “Active Noticeboard.”
  3. To acquaint applicants with the procedures of the Second Stage Computer Based Test (CBT-II), click on the Mock Test page.
  4. Enter your password and registration ID to log in.
  5. The practice exam will now appear on your screen, and you must complete it.

RRB ALP Selection Process-

The Railway Recruitment Board employs five stages in the hiring process for assistant loco pilots.

  1. Computer Based Test (CBT-1)
  2. Computer Based Test (CBT-2)
  3. Computer Based Aptitude Test (CBAT)
  4. Document Verification (DV)
  5. Medical Examination (ME)
